Output 124ead85cb90b9cd5c4c5273285a82fee35757ac0ee5b9ba790902d6b8320532:18

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d8e154f80b6b8f919ffca8a5ccacd8fe4fa200b OP_EQUAL
address
9yWLuH413i8zFrWW3EaATKStbabyuz55Ri
transaction
124ead85cb90b9cd5c4c5273285a82fee35757ac0ee5b9ba790902d6b8320532